Despite recent rainfall - water stock levels on Island have - once again - fallen.
That's the latest from Manx Utilities - who says levels are 19% below average for this time of year.
Stock levels currently stand at 65 per cent.
In the fourth week of the Island's Hosepipe Ban - the board has again thanked everyone who's 'using water wisely'.
